Different body cells can respond differently to the same peptide hormone because _____.

The correct answer is d: a target cell's response is determined by the components of its signal transduction pathways.
The response of a cell to a hormone depends on the cell’s receptor and a signal transduction. When a peptide hormone binds to a receptor on the cell membrane, a second messenger is activated in the cytoplasm. The second messenger has a role of triggering signal transduction leading to the cellular response. Lots of different signal transduction processes (for example, different intracellular proteins) are used to coordinate the behaviour of target cells.

Most scientists agree that global warming is underway, thus, it is important to know how plants respond to heat stress. Which of

The answer is b) increased production of heat-shock proteins

Explanation:

High temperatures release a cascade of signals that drive the expression of some genes and the synthesis of so-called stress proteins, whose function is to stabilize the structure of proteins and enzymes and are involved in the protection of the photosynthetic system and stabilization of the membranes. Plants produce antioxidant and detoxifying enzymes to reduce the damage caused by reactive oxygen species, since the production of these substances is caused by heat stress.
